India, July 14 -- The UK Government has announced the launch of DRIVE35, comprising new and improved funding competitions that will support UK businesses. The program will fund a wide spectrum of projects which help the transition to zero-emission vehicle manufacturing. It targets established high-volume manufacturing and multi-billion-pound gigafactories, as well as start-ups, prototypes and cutting-edge automotive innovation.
The new program was announced in the Advanced Manufacturing Sector Plan, part of the UK's modern Industrial Strategy. It will commit 2 billion pounds in funding to 2030 alongside an additional 500 million pound for research and development to 2035, signalling a ten-year commitment to UK automotive innovation.
